Bronny James: The Eldest Son's Journey

Alright, let's kick things off with Bronny James, the elder son. Bronny has been in the spotlight for years, growing up with the world watching his every move. His journey through high school, and now college, has been closely followed by fans and scouts alike.

So, what about his height? Officially, Bronny James' height is listed around 6'3". This is a pretty solid height for a guard, which is the position he primarily plays. He has good size and a developing frame, which is crucial for competing at the higher levels of basketball. Height in basketball isn't just about how tall you are; it's about how you utilize your physical attributes, your wingspan, and your overall athleticism. Bronny has shown the ability to use his height effectively on the court. He can shoot over defenders, see the court well, and has the potential to guard multiple positions, all of which are valuable traits for a player at his position. Bronny James is considered a combo guard, and his height helps him match up with other guards on the floor. However, height alone doesn't guarantee success. The rest of Bronny's game, his skills, and how he develops will ultimately determine how far he goes in his basketball career.

Bryce James: The Younger Brother's Ascent

Now, let's shift our focus to Bryce James, the younger brother. Bryce is currently making waves as he carves out his own path in the basketball world. While he's been shadowed by his brother and father, he's steadily building his own reputation. It's fascinating to see how the brothers' careers are developing.

Regarding height, Bryce James is generally listed as being around 6'6". This height gives him a significant advantage on the court. He can play multiple positions, and his size allows him to be a mismatch for opposing players. Bryce's height is a significant asset, and he's learning how to leverage it to the fullest. As he continues to grow and develop, his height will become an even more valuable tool. In basketball, having a few extra inches can make all the difference, especially when it comes to rebounding, scoring, and defending. His length provides a significant advantage, and combined with his skills, makes him a threat on the court. Height is just one piece of the puzzle, but it's a critical one.

Height Comparison: Bronny vs. Bryce

Okay, let's get down to the numbers, shall we? The height difference between Bronny and Bryce is something that often gets discussed. As we mentioned, Bronny is approximately 6'3", and Bryce is around 6'6". This 3-inch difference is significant in basketball.

Bryce's additional height gives him some advantages over Bronny. He has a higher ceiling in terms of potential NBA position. Bryce is well-suited to play multiple positions. Bronny, with his slightly shorter stature, will likely need to refine his guard skills and shooting to have a successful NBA career. Both brothers possess valuable basketball skills, but their height creates different positional possibilities. The differences in their stature also inform their playing styles. Both are good ball handlers, but Bryce's height and wingspan may mean he’ll be more effective as a scorer. Their comparison offers a glimpse into how height can influence player development and potential NBA roles.
